North America Aerostat Systems Market Summary:
The North America Aerostat Systems Market size is estimated at USD 6.62 Billion in 2025 and is anticipated to reach USD 16.67 Billion by 2033, growing at a CAGR of 12.24% from 2026 to 2033. The North America Aerostat Systems Market experiences steady development because there is more demand for continuous surveillance and border protection and communication systems. The military uses aerostat systems which include tethered balloons and blimps to conduct intelligence operations and disaster monitoring and maritime surveillance throughout the region. The North America Aerostat Systems Market benefits from lightweight material development and high-altitude sensor technology improvements which increase both operational capability and endurance of aerial systems.
The North America Aerostat Systems Market expansion receives support from rising homeland security investments and defense modernization initiatives. The region develops real-time situational awareness capabilities through affordable aerial monitoring systems which both government agencies and businesses now use. The market now has new growth opportunities because more businesses use aerostats to provide telecommunications and temporary network coverage in remote locations.

Key Market Trends & Insights:
- The United States holds the largest market share of North America aerostat systems which reaches between 70 to 75 percent in 2025 because of extensive defense funding and operational surveillance projects.
- The North America Aerostat Systems Market considers Canada as an emerging high-potential area because there is a growing need to monitor the Arctic region.
- The U.S. economy will grow at the fastest rate during the period between 2025 and 2030 because the country is modernizing its homeland security systems.
- Tethered aerostat systems lead the north america aerostat systems market with over 60% share because they provide long-endurance surveillance capabilities.
- Unmanned lighter-than-air systems hold the second-largest share in the North America Aerostat Systems Market due to rising intelligence applications.
- High-altitude platform systems (HAPS) represent the fastest-growing segment from 2025 to 2030 because telecom systems require new expansion capabilities.
- Military surveillance dominates the North America Aerostat Systems Market with nearly 55% share due to border and coastal monitoring demand.
- The north America aerostat systems market shows its highest growth rate through intelligence, surveillance, and reconnaissance (ISR) applications.
- Disaster management and communication relay applications are rapidly gaining traction in remote and emergency zones.
- Defense agencies represent the primary user group in the North America Aerostat Systems Market because they maintain substantial purchasing power.
- The coast guard and homeland security sectors represent the most rapidly expanding user groups within the North America aerostat systems market.
- Civil and commercial users are gradually expanding adoption for telecom and surveillance support applications.

By Payload
The North American Aerostat Systems Market categorizes its payload segment into eight components which are radar systems, cameras, sensors, communication devices, EO/IR systems, signals equipment, and hybrid payload solutions.Radar payloads serve the purpose of detecting aircraft and vehicles and maritime movement across extended distances.
Camera and EO/IR systems deliver precise visual imaging capabilities which function effectively during both daytime and nighttime missions. Sensor-based payloads enhance surveillance and environmental monitoring data precision through their measurement capabilities. Remote areas and disaster-affected zones use communication payloads to create network connectivity solutions.
Signals intelligence systems provide defense and security operations with immediate data gathering capabilities. The increasing value of hybrid payloads results from their ability to combine multiple system functions which leads to decreased operational expenses and enhanced operational performance. By Deployment
The North America Aerostat Systems Market deployment segment consists of seven system types, which are fixed systems, mobile systems, tactical systems, strategic systems, temporary systems, permanent systems, and rapid deployment systems. Fixed systems are operated at critical locations which require long-term surveillance for military bases and border control. Mobile aerostats enable mission flexibility through their ability to be moved to different operational areas. Tactical deployment supports short-term military and field operations where fast setup is required.
The strategic systems enable extensive monitoring operations which can run for extended time periods. The special security events and disaster response operations need temporary deployment capability. Security zones are establishing permanent installations which enable monitoring operations to continue without interruption. The rapid deployment systems enable emergency situation activation which results in better response times and operational readiness throughout the North America Aerostat Systems Market.
What are the Main Challenges for the North America Aerostat Systems Market Growth?
The North America aerostat systems market expansion process experiences ongoing delays because of both technical and operational difficulties. The system needs to achieve three specific performance requirements which include resilience against severe weather conditions and its ability to control altitude and handle wind resistance. The North America Aerostat Systems Market also faces limitations in payload endurance because heavier sensor loads decrease flight time and efficiency. The integration requirement between communication systems and radar systems and surveillance systems creates additional growth obstacles for the North America Aerostat Systems Market.
The North America Aerostat Systems Market faces significant challenges because it needs to develop manufacturing processes and commercialize its products. The combination of high production costs and defense-grade quality standards and regulatory approvals creates delays which prevent large-scale deployment of the system. The north america aerostat systems market requires specialized materials such as lightweight fabrics and advanced tether systems which face supply chain restrictions. The North America Aerostat Systems Market experience commercialization delays because of defense and aerospace testing and certification processes which require extended testing periods.
The north america aerostat systems market experiences restricted growth because of two main factors which include infrastructure limitations and market adoption problems. Advanced aerostat platforms require operational and maintenance support but many regions do not have sufficient technical personnel for these tasks. Infrastructure funding gaps combined with restricted investment capabilities lead to decreased adoption rates for defense and civil projects which require large-scale implementation. What are the Key Use-Cases Driving the Growth of the North America Aerostat Systems Market?
The North America aerostat systems market experiences its primary growth through use cases which require aircraft systems to provide ongoing surveillance operations and gather data in real time. The defense and homeland security sectors represent the main market expansion driver because aerostats operate for border control and coastal defense and asset protection.
The North America Aerostat Systems Market will experience growth through military and government operations which need better situational awareness and fast response solutions. The North America Aerostat Systems Market uses another important application which provides communication services to remote areas and locations impacted by natural disasters. During hurricane and wildfire emergencies and system shutdowns, aerostat systems provide temporary internet service restoration.
The north america aerostat systems market is also gaining traction in smart infrastructure projects which use aerial monitoring to track traffic patterns and maintain urban safety and secure major public gatherings. Public service organizations achieve better operational efficiency through these practical applications which work across different service areas.
The North America aerostat systems market expands through commercial and industrial monitoring applications. Aerostats provide site security and asset protection and environmental surveillance solutions to the oil and gas and mining and logistics industries. Research organizations use high-altitude platforms to study weather patterns and atmospheric conditions which creates increased interest in the North America Aerostat Systems Market.
